Hi Schellea, I think I may of read that ladies post and commented to her on your Facebook group, I'd just like to share what my hubby and I do on the last day of the year, We sit down and we both think of things that we want to do in the following year, I write them All down and then I have this little Hope box I call it and put the piece of paper in there and we don't look at it until the end of that year, and we tick off All the things that we have accomplished in that year, if there's something that we haven't done, then that goes back onto the list for the following year and so on, I'm 58 and hubby is 63, we've been doing this now for some time, most of the time we have ticked off all the boxes, but if we haven't we make them a priority for the following year, it's a Great Way of setting goals for yourself and your partner, or even if your single, because we get excited when I bring the piece of paper out and we go through it together, and by not looking at it over the 12 months, you sometimes forget or most of the time you've forgotten what you've had written down. It's Amazing to see what you can accomplished over a year, we always put a holiday in there, Something for him and Something for Me, Something together, All kinds of things....Much Love Nellie 💖💖💖

I am a retired academic psychologist and used to teach Developmental Psychology to undergraduates and graduate students (along with other courses). I have had many women clients in cognitive therapy, the purpose of which is basically to help a person look at how they are THINKING about themselves in the world and with others and readjust those thought processes that are holding them back from self actualization....being who THEY want to be. Groups can help with this or friends in the same situation and the internet is a fascinating group because there are many women on here like me who are older and can be supportive of women going though these life changes. There are also women with a wide variety of cultural experiences...it is a wide wide world. Kudos to you for seeing your mother clearly and using her experiences to change your own thinking so that YOUR options are expanded. I used to tell clients..."if at 40 or 50 or wherever you are as a mature person on life's journey ,you are not happy, then when ? WHEN will you be?" If you want to be happy and fulfilled first you must know what that looks like and what will make YOU uniquely who and what you want to be in the next stage of life. At EVERY age there is time to maximize one's life..focus on the years ahead not on the years behind.At my age I sadly think of some of my dear friends who did NOT make it to my age and I am grateful for the privilege of still being here, still learning and still growing and expect to continue to for as long as I draw breath.
